Ketu and Mars in the Fourth House — Sagittarius Ascendant

Ketu & Mangal conjunct in the Sukha / Bandhu Bhava for Sagittarius (Lagna) · Vedic astrology

Ketu + Mars Sagittarius rising
Fourth house sign: Pisces House lord: Jupiter Mars rules your: 5th & 12th houses Ascendant: Sagittarius

Quick Answer

Ketu and Mars in the fourth house of a Sagittarius ascendant place Mars in Pisces, ruled by Jupiter, with the south node detaching the house of home, mother and inner peace. Fire meets a soft, spiritual water sign, and Ketu pulls the heart toward moksha rather than domestic comfort. Handled well it gives a spiritually deep, unattached mind and success through relocation; the shadow is restlessness at home and distance from the mother, with the whole chart deciding.

Overview

The fourth house rules home, mother, land and property, vehicles, emotional foundations and inner peace, and for a Sagittarius ascendant it falls in Pisces, ruled by your own Lagna lord Jupiter. Ketu and Mars here place a fighting planet in a gentle, devotional water sign, then let the south node quietly disown the comforts the fourth house usually craves. The result is a heart that does not settle easily into ordinary domesticity. You may feel driven yet inwardly restless, seeking a peace that ordinary home life does not quite deliver. In charts I have seen, this native often finds their real home in something inward, spiritual or far from birth, and can be curiously detached from mother, property or roots. The Piscean flavour gives depth and compassion, but Mars's fire in that soft sign can also churn the emotional core.

How Ketu and Mars combine in your 4th house

Mars wants to act and conquer; Ketu strips the attachment and turns the drive inward; Pisces, ruled by Jupiter, adds devotion, imagination and a longing for something transcendent. Fused in the fourth house, they make the heart itself a place of seeking rather than settling. You may pour energy into property or renovation yet feel no lasting satisfaction from it, or you may leave the familiar home behind entirely, since Ketu and the 12th flavour pull you toward foreign or spiritual ground. Because Mars also rules your 5th here, home life intertwines with intelligence, children and creative or devotional practice. The bond with the mother can feel karmic, distant or unusually spiritual rather than conventionally warm.

Functional nature & dignity for Sagittarius Ascendant

Ketu rules no sign; here it acts through the fourth house, through Jupiter (both sign lord and your Lagna lord), and through Mars. Mars sits in Pisces, a Jupiter water sign where its fire is softened and slightly uneasy, neither exalted nor debilitated. As a functional benefic for Sagittarius rising, Mars is well intended toward the self, but the fourth is a tender, watery house that fire disturbs, and Ketu adds a moksha pull that resists domestic rooting. Jupiter's ownership of this sign is a real cushion, lending grace and spiritual depth. The whole chart, especially the condition of the Moon and Jupiter, decides whether this unsettles or elevates.

When the conjunction is strong

Handled with awareness, this is a spiritually rich, unattached inner life. Once you stop demanding that an ordinary home deliver peace, you find it in practice, devotion or study, and the Piscean depth becomes a genuine gift of compassion and inner vision. The Martian drive can still build property success, especially through relocation or unconventional ground that Ketu favours, and you often thrive far from your birthplace. You are capable of a rare emotional detachment that, rightly held, is freedom rather than coldness. Many with this placement become the calm centre for others precisely because they have stopped clinging to external security.

When it is afflicted

The honest difficulty is inner restlessness and a hard time feeling at home anywhere. Ketu in the fourth can create dissatisfaction with wherever you live, prompting frequent moves, and Mars's fire in tender Pisces can churn the emotions. The bond with the mother may carry distance, an unusual dynamic or a spiritual, unspoken quality rather than everyday closeness. Domestic friction and a sense of not belonging are real cautions. None of this is a verdict of unhappiness; it is a signal that peace here is found inwardly and deliberately, through practice, not assumed to arrive with the right house or family arrangement.

Career & Finances

Despite the emotional tension, the drive can channel into place-based and inward-facing work: real estate and construction (especially involving relocation or foreign property), civil or marine engineering, hospitality, and vehicle or land trades. Ketu and the Piscean, 12th-flavoured pull also suit spiritual institutions, retreat and wellness work, charitable housing, research and anything conducted far from home or behind the scenes. Work that lets you move, build or serve rather than sit in a static base fits the restless energy. The key is giving the fire a constructive outward channel while feeding the inner life that genuinely settles you.

Relationships & Family

Home and mother are the sensitive zones. You are capable of deep, compassionate feeling, but Ketu can leave you detached from the very people the fourth house governs, and the bond with the mother may feel distant, karmic or spiritually unusual. A settled domestic partner and a calm routine matter more for you than most, because your inner climate is easily stirred and you are prone to withdrawing. The growth edge is bringing your genuine warmth into the home rather than seeking peace elsewhere, and staying gently present with family. Consciously creating warmth at home steadies both the household and you.

Health & Well-being

The fourth house relates to the chest, heart and emotional wellbeing. With fiery Mars amplified in watery Pisces and Ketu's unsettling pull, watch for stress affecting the chest, anxiety, disturbed sleep and emotional agitation that shows in the body; Pisces can also relate to the feet and to fluid retention. Grounding routines, calming practice and time near water genuinely help settle the system. Remedies

Cultivating inner calm is the central work, since this placement withholds peace unless peace is built deliberately. A daily grounding or devotional practice, meditation, breath-work or bhakti, settles the amplified fire, and Ganesha worship with "Om Ketave Namah" eases the south node. Honouring and gently caring for the mother softens a key friction point, and Thursday observance for Jupiter (this sign and your Lagna lord) supports the fourth house. Tuesday recitation of the Hanuman Chalisa steadies Mars. Keep the home warm and orderly. Any gemstone must wait for full-chart analysis by a qualified astrologer, never adopted on this placement alone.

Ketu mantra: Om Ketave Namah Mars mantra: Om Mangalaya Namah
